OverviewTo be an effective Senior Child Protection Practitioner, you will have a strong sense of social justice and understand that families are complex, with their own unique histories. You will be able to collaborate with the Team Manager to strengthen case practice, provide effective service delivery and support other practitioners in developing plans to bring about the changes necessary to ensure the safety, stability and development of children and young people.
At the CPP5.1 Senior Practitioner level, you will supervise team members in daily tasks through a structured and supportive learning program. This role will hold a caseload commensurate with supervisory responsibilities. The transportation of children is a requirement of this role, so a valid driver's licence and willingness to travel (including in country regions) is essential. There may be requirements to work overnight or travel in evenings and early mornings. On occasions, additional hours may be required to ensure the wellbeing of children.
You will possess an understanding of Aboriginal culture and demonstrate knowledge of the legislative, policy and practice requirements relating to Aboriginal children, families and communities, including the Aboriginal Child Placement Principle and programs that support its implementation in child protection practice.
